You don't need excuses!

People have a problem with believing in themselves.  We’ll watch American Idol, Americas got talent and many other shows and think, wow is that guy/girl good.  We’ll sit there and think, I know I could do that or I know I could do that better or maybe, we think, wow I could never do that!  If you can do it, then do it!  That’s if it’s who you are.  No one can talk you in to doing anything but yourself. 

During my 30 yrs. of training in Shotokan karate and 23 yrs. as a school owner I’ve encountered all kinds of excuses.  I love the saying, “There are reasons for failure but there are no excuses”.  Many people just don’t believe they have what they take.  Sometimes you have to say what the heck and go do it!  In my own competition I’ve encountered disappointments but most of the time it’s because I didn’t properly prepare.  Ahh!  There’s the key preparation!  It’s funny, the ones that study hard enough or in my case spend enough time in the dojo, are the ones that don’t make excuses because they go home with the trophies.  Invariably, the ones who never miss a class and are working extra hard, holding that stance when I turn my back or are constantly in the lowest stance in class even though the student next to them may be much thinner and younger, they will not need excuses! 

If you make excuses everyday, I can’t hold that stance, I swam today, it’s hot, it’s cold, I have a bad knee, I’m tired because I had ball practice, then that becomes part of you too!  I can’t!  Start demanding more of yourself, training harder, sweating harder, always trying to do you techniques faster and better than the person beside you, and a funny thing happens you don’t need any excuses anymore!!!!! 

Remember, You are who you think you are!
